As our canine companions progress through life, they may experience joint issues. This can lead to limited mobility, making it challenging for them to enjoy their favorite activities. Luckily, there's a natural solution that can help support your dog's joint health: green lipped mussel.

Green lipped mussels are a rich source of essential compounds known to promote joint health. They contain natural anti-inflammatories, which can help reduce swelling. Additionally, green lipped mussels provide glucosamine and chondroitin, which are crucial for maintaining strong and flexible joints.

  • Try including green lipped mussel supplements to your dog's diet. Talk to your veterinarian about the appropriate amount based on your dog's age, weight, and activity level.
  • Look for high-quality| products that are sourced sustainably and contain no added fillers.

By providing your furry friend with the gift of green lipped mussels, you can help them live life to the fullest well into their golden years.

Strengthening Immunity and Digestion with Freeze-Dried Raw Dog Food

Providing your furry loved one with the best possible nutrition is paramount to their overall health and well-being. Freeze-dried raw dog food has emerged as a popular choice for pet parents seeking to improve their dogs' diets, offering numerous benefits that contribute to a stronger immune system and improved digestion.

This innovative process involves rapidly freezing fresh, whole ingredients at the peak of freshness, then removing the moisture through sublimation. This results in a highly nutritious food that retains all the vital nutrients, enzymes, and antioxidants found in raw meat, bones, and fruits & vegetables.

By providing these essential ingredients, freeze-dried raw dog food can remarkably support your dog's immune system. The abundance of antioxidants helps fortify their natural defenses, making them less susceptible to illness and infections.

Furthermore, the naturally occurring enzymes in raw food aid in absorption, allowing your dog to effectively break down food and harness its nutrients. This can lead to a healthier gut microbiome, reduced digestive discomfort, and increased energy levels.

Nutritious Chicken: The Perfect Protein Source for Your Canine Companion

Providing your best canine buddy with a healthy diet is important for their overall well-being and happiness. When it comes to protein, chicken stands out as a excellent choice.

Chicken is naturally packed with essential amino acids that fuel muscle growth and development. It's also a healthy source of protein, making it perfect for dogs of all ages and activity levels.

Additionally, chicken is easily processed by most dogs, minimizing the risk of digestive problems.

When selecting chicken for your dog, choose plain options without any added flavorings, which can be harmful to your furry companion.

Remember that while chicken is a fantastic protein source, it should be given in moderation as part of a balanced diet that also includes other essential nutrients like fruits, vegetables, and healthy fats.

Addressing Puppy Food Allergies Through Diet Modifications

Puppies are known for their passion to try new things, but sometimes that curiosity can lead to food allergies. When a puppy's immune system triggers to certain ingredients in their food, it can cause various of uncomfortable symptoms like itchy skin, digestive upset, and ear infections. The good news is that numerous allergies can be effectively managed with careful diet adjustments. The first step is to pinpoint the culprit ingredient through consultation with your veterinarian. They may recommend an elimination diet to help narrow down the possible allergen.

  • Frequent food allergens in puppies include beef, chicken, dairy.
  • Once the allergy is found, your veterinarian can recommend a specialized diet that avoids the offending ingredient.
  • Switching to a new food should be done slowly over several days to avoid tummy upset.

Remember, patience and persistence are key when managing puppy food allergies. With the right approach, your furry friend can live a happy and well life despite their dietary restrictions.
